When Size Matters

When it comes to Word margins, every inch counts. And we all know it’s the width that’s important. So, what are you waiting for? Increase your eco-satisfaction by reducing the margins in your documents before you print.
 

The Benies:


Use less paper: Save a ream of paper a year (if you’re the average office worker) by reducing your margins from their default setting of 1 inch to 0.50 inches. This equals almost 6% of a tree, which may not sound like much, but just think of the impact it would have if we all did this.
 
Receive a generous endowment: Making just this one small change will save an office of 50 about $250 a year on paper.
